Thanks to all patreons. +## Alternatives / Other projects + +There are other projects around CCS charging. It's worth a look to the state and progress there. + +### SwitchEV + +- It is not clear, how they cope with the EXI decoder. In https://github.com/SwitchEV/iso15118/issues/157 it is confirmed +that the Java EXI codec is slow, and they announce a fast, Rust based codec in the Josev_pro variant. And they plan to +integrate https://github.com/chargebyte/openv2g (which is basically the same version 0.9.5 of the Siemens tool as https://github.com/Martin-P/OpenV2G ) for the community version. At the moment this sounds like "either pay or wait". + +### EVEREST + +- https://github.com/EVerest +- References https://github.com/EVerest/ext-switchev-iso15118. Not clear whether it uses the same Java EXI codec. + +### SmartEVSE + +- https://github.com/SmartEVSE/SmartEVSE-3/issues/25 discussion is ongoing, how to integrate the ISO high-level-communication ## References * [i] https://www.goingelectric.de/wiki/CCS-Technische-Details/ knowledge collection
